The MDS was great for it's time and used properly it could probably hold it's own as a sidearm. To get an MDS CPS you might want to drill a nozzle you don't particularly like on a multi-nozzle CPS to about 25-30x and then glue a length of straight PVC on to it. Then you find a piece of PVC that CURVES to a 90 degree angle. Put an endcap on it and drill it to about 5-10x. You carry the curved piece with you and connect it to the PVC on the gun when you feel the need for a corner shot.

The Germans did something similar to this in WW2 for street fighting with their rifles. The attachment had rifling in the curve and even had a prismatic sight!
